Abstract

A formwork structure (100) for wall, comprises: a framework of rectangular section formed by inter-engaging flat based channel members (110a, 110b, 110c, 110d) having elongate slots extending lengthwise along their base; an expanded metal sheet (130) attached to the sides of the rectangular framework; a pair of column structures (140); and, a beam structure (150), wherein the column structure (140) and the beam structure (150) are formed within the rectangular framework by using a plurality of rebars (160), arranged vertically and horizontally and passing through the elongate slots of the inter-engaging flat based channel members (110); characterised in that the rebars (160) are held together in position using ties (170) at pre-determined locations across their length.
